Governor's Park is a beautiful and serene park located at 700 North Blair Stone Road in Tallahassee, Florida. It is a popular tourist attraction known for its lush greenery, scenic walking paths, and peaceful atmosphere. Visitors can enjoy picnics, leisurely strolls, and outdoor activities in this well-maintained park. With its convenient location and stunning views, Governor's Park is the perfect spot for nature lovers and those looking to relax and unwind in the heart of Tallahassee.

"Really pleasant walk and hike spot that's uncrowded but easy to get to. No benches anywhere so might want to bring a towel or something to toss on ground for a rest. And a large bottle of water. Much of it open and hot last week when I did it. But side trails are nicely shady. Close to Govs Sq Mall and Publix - Panera on Blairstone."
